Once Ashamed

Abandoned as a child, I was ashamed because I was a castaway.

But I landed in the hands of a loving grandmother who gave me an identity and a passion.

Poor, I was ashamed because I had little in my pocket.

But I learned to value all I had and that I had more valuable things than money.

Broke, I was ashamed because no relative helped me pay for college.

But luckily, my creativity stepped forward to help me find my way there.

Different, I was ashamed because I didn’t fit in any group.

But I learned I am special so that I could appreciate my uniqueness.

Shy, I was ashamed because I was awkward in social situations.

But I later learned that it was a skill I could learn, and I became talkative.

Alone, I was ashamed, because I was alone.

But I discovered that I enjoy my own company.

Deceived, I was ashamed because I didn’t know she would lie to me.

But the fire in my anger made me understand anger, and it soothed my soul.

Controlled, I was ashamed, because I didn’t know I had a controlling husband.

But I realized it and divorced him.

Divorced, I was ashamed because I deemed it a failure in my relationship.

But I later learned it took much courage to finalize it and move forward.

Stupid, I was ashamed, because I took many risks and fell.

But I learned many lessons and strengthened my character.

Failed; I was ashamed, because I never made a million dollars in business.

But I learned many lessons and sharpened many life skills.

Betrayed, I was ashamed because I was blindsided and did not know he would cheat on me.

But luckily, I didn’t marry him, or I would have an unfaithful husband.

Devastated, I was ashamed because I lost myself when we broke up.

But I found myself on an island nation where I could begin anew.

Lost, I was shamed because I lost my way in middle age.

But in the confusion, I found a new passion that comforted my soul.

Damaged, I was ashamed because I got hurt by one man after another.

But I learned more about myself and what I wanted in a relationship.

Frightened, I was ashamed because I created an invisible wall to keep others away.

But I knocked down the wall when I became a writer and podcaster.

Trapped, I was ashamed, because the five-year-old me created a sad story.

But I discovered it was up to me to allow myself to be loved and to love.

Old, I was ashamed because I could do nothing about it.

But I am grateful for all the wisdom I acquired.

I was once ashamed, but I am no longer ashamed.


Key Takeaway: Though I was once ashamed, I am no longer ashamed. A shift in perspectives and growth made all the difference.
